AKP spokesperson Ömer Çelik on early elections after MKYK meeting: 'There will be no elections for 3.5 years'
Announcing the AK Party's congress calendar, Party Spokesperson Ömer Çelik responded to Özgür Özel's remarks on early elections. Çelik stated, "Municipalities are in the news for failing to provide services and for nepotistic appointments. We believe all of this is being used to cover up the early election debate. There will be no elections for 3.5 years."
AKP Spokesperson Ömer Çelik made statements following the Central Decision and Executive Board (MKYK) meeting.
Highlights from Çelik's remarks are as follows:
CALENDAR TO BE CLARIFIED
A comprehensive presentation regarding the congress process was made to our MKYK by our Organization President, Mr. Erkan. This calendar is expected to be completed by the end of March. The calendar for the grand congress will be finalized at the end of March. As of September 21, the delegate election calendar will be in effect. Town congresses will take place on October 12. District congresses will also be held on the 12th. It is expected to last until the 93rd. Provincial congresses will begin on December 28. It is expected to be completed by the end of March, and the grand congress will take place. Political activities for the new term will be discussed. Throughout September, our deputy chairmen and MKYK members will meet with our citizens.
